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/88.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 当我将光标悬停在方框上时,如何使光标变成指针(指针手指)? 函数绘图(){ var canvas=document.getElementById('Background'); if(canvas.getContext){ var ctx=canvas.getContext('2d'); ctx.lineWidth=0.4 ctx.strokeRect(15、135、240、40)_Javascript_Html_Css - Fatal编程技术网

Javascript 当我将光标悬停在方框上时,如何使光标变成指针(指针手指)? 函数绘图(){ var canvas=document.getElementById('Background'); if(canvas.getContext){ var ctx=canvas.getContext('2d'); ctx.lineWidth=0.4 ctx.strokeRect(15、135、240、40)

Javascript 当我将光标悬停在方框上时,如何使光标变成指针(指针手指)? 函数绘图(){ var canvas=document.getElementById('Background'); if(canvas.getContext){ var ctx=canvas.getContext('2d'); ctx.lineWidth=0.4 ctx.strokeRect(15、135、240、40),javascript,html,css,Javascript,Html,Css,因此,当鼠标悬停在这个简单的直线矩形上时,我希望鼠标变成指针指针。我如何做到这一点?hover()方法指定鼠标指针悬停在选定元素上时要运行的两个函数 此方法同时触发mouseenter和mouseleave事件。 语法: $(选择器).悬停(函数内,函数外) 只需将css与:hover伪类和光标:指针一起使用;@valentindoboscq他说的是把手放在用画布绘制的矩形上。css在这里没有帮助。我个人会使用SVG,然后你可以再次使用css。也许会有帮助then@ValentinDuboscq

因此,当鼠标悬停在这个简单的直线矩形上时,我希望鼠标变成指针指针。我如何做到这一点?

hover()方法指定鼠标指针悬停在选定元素上时要运行的两个函数

此方法同时触发mouseenter和mouseleave事件。 语法: $(选择器).悬停(函数内,函数外)


只需将css与
:hover
伪类和
光标:指针一起使用;
@valentindoboscq他说的是把手放在用画布绘制的矩形上。css在这里没有帮助。我个人会使用SVG,然后你可以再次使用css。也许会有帮助then@ValentinDuboscq是的,这就是问题所在有,…我将该链接标记为重复..这回答了您的问题吗?这与CSS的问题相同,目标是画布元素,而不是画布上绘制的矩形。。
<script type="text/javascript">
function draw() {
var canvas = document.getElementById('Background');
if (canvas.getContext) {
var ctx = canvas.getContext('2d'); 

ctx.lineWidth = 0.4
ctx.strokeRect(15, 135, 240, 40)